Crude Oil Futures Fall on Lower US Credit Outlook
Crude Oil Futures Fall on Lower US Credit Outlook
In recent trading activity, oil fell sharply after ratings agency S&P revised lower its U.S. credit outlook to negative and OPEC ministers said high crude prices could place a major strain on consumer countries’ economies.
OPEC ministers voiced their concerns at a meeting in Kuwait, where Nobuo Tanaka, executive director of the International Energy Agency, said the IEA already was, “seeing some indication of the slowdown in demand, and it’s alarming.”
Saudi Oil Minister Ali al-Naimi said a global economic recovery remained “patchy”, while his Kuwaiti counterpart added that high oil prices threaten to become an economic burden for many big consuming countries.
The CFD crude oil markets felt pressure after Saudi Arabia confirmed it had cut output by more than 800,000 barrels per day in March because of weak demand for its crude.
US crude rose in volatile trade as a weaker dollar and stronger stock market lifted prices and offset concerns over sovereign debt and uncertain demand prospects. This rise was part of a broader commodities buying binge sparked by a weaker dollar, with gold setting a record above $1,500 an ounce.
Persistent worries about U.S. fiscal health punished the greenback and drove investors to seek assets with potentially richer returns. U.S. crude prices rose in volatile trading on lift from a weak dollar that slumped to its lowest level since 2008.
Brent crude posted a small gain after also seesawing and both contracts saw thin trading volumes ahead of a long holiday weekend. Disappointing reports on factory activity and U.S. initial jobless claims cast doubt on the pace of U.S. economic recovery and energy demand growth, limiting gains for the crude oil futures markets.

A lot of consumers have been notified of the controversy surrounding Payment Protection Insurance (PPI) but scores of consumers are still paying for PPI all because they were misinformed and duped.
A lot of people who took out loans that integrated PPIs had no other option but to say yes to it due to the fact that they were led to believe that it’s required or have to take out the PPI or else they won’t be granted the loan. Loans ranging from mortgages, credit cards, and so on, can contain PPI and a PPI’s main intent is to help those who abruptly lose their job or become ill.
UK credit card holders who have taken out PPI is estimated to be around 9.8 million. More than 10% of them thought the conditions on their credit card are mandatorily included with PPI or the notion that the insurance would provide them some sort of leverage to the lender.
Banks and lending institutions are said to generate almost £1 billion a year in revenue through PPI alone. It’s no shock that lenders are eager to bring in PPI on their customers’ loans and ethical practice is ignored. Because PPI payments already rake in tons of extra revenue to banks and other financial institutions, PPI claims made by individuals are being ignored or denied.
Some studies that were conducted show that only 1 out of 10 PPI claimants are successful in getting their money from the insurance. Individuals who don’t get compensated of their PPI claim are often denied because of their age or how they make their living. However, factors like these should have been made clear to the borrower prior to the PPI was included.
PPI is Voluntary and should not be forced to anyone trying to get any type of loan. Borrowers should also be told from the start about the terms of how one can be covered or disqualified in a PPI policy. People who are in the exclusion group are those who have their own business and those who are and more than 65 years of age. Further crucial details such as single payment for the insurance, interest rate, and paying interest even if the PPI expires should be made known to borrowers above all else.
Payment Protection Insurance that are considered mis-sold PPI are those that were not entirely and meticulously explained to the borrower who fall in this category.

Mineral Makeup is Revolutionising the Cosmetic Market – but is it Really Natural?
October 9, 2009 by JoelC2009 · 9 Comments
It seems that every cosmetic company is leaping on the mineral makeup band wagon, but is mineral makeup really natural? The promise of being natural is what interests many users, but are we being “green-washed” into believing that just because it’s mineral it is good for us and the planet?
Biome eco store founder, Tracey Bailey said she believed that mineral makeup had fallen victim to the same trend as many successful eco friendly products. “Once the mainstream consumer product industry sees there is money to be made, the integrity of the product becomes lost for the sake of reducing manufacturing costs,” Tracey said.
“Genuine natural brands do exist, but consumers need to be aware of the ingredients because many contain un-natural or synthetic ingredients.”
The original mineral foundations were all natural with only four or five natural ingredients. This simplicity-along with beautiful results and skin health-won over users, turning mineral makeup into perhaps the biggest trend the cosmetics industry has seen.
As more cosmetic companies created their own brand of mineral foundation and fought for market share, they began substituting cheap fillers, chemicals and preservatives. Toxic ingredients like:
* Bismuth oxychloride – found in most of the mainstream mineral brands, it is by-product of lead and copper refining that rarely occurs in nature.
* Talc – a mineral, but a known carcinogen linked to uterine cancer, ovarian cancer and respiratory problems in infants.
“For a start, if the packaging does not provide a full list of the ingredients, then put it down again and choose one that allows you to make an informed choice,” Tracey said.
“The only ingredients you want to see are titanium dioxide, mica, iron oxides and zinc oxide.”
Tracey said there was a good reason to look very carefully at the labels of all skin care. “Our skin is the body’s largest organ and also the most telling when something is wrong. Skin absorbs about 60 per cent of what is put on it directly into the bloodstream,” she said.

A pure mineral makeup should only have four or five ingredients
* Titanium dioxide – a natural mineral with particles that are not small enough to be absorbed by the skin.
* Mica – the shimmer from mica is used in makeup as it gives a translucent glow to the skin and helps to mask imperfections.
* Iron oxides – used to produce skin tone pigment. They are considered to be non-toxic, moisture resistant and non-bleeding.
* Zinc oxide – used today as a sunscreen, zinc oxide has been used as a treatment for skin conditions dates back to the early 10th Century. With it’s soothing properties it is ideal for the most irritated, sensitive skin types or those who suffer from acne or rosacea.
Ingredients to avoid in mineral makeup
* Bismuth oxychloride – many people are sensitive to this bulking and filler ingredient that is a by-product of lead and copper refining.
* Talc – a known carcinogen, which is very drying and irritating to skin, accentuates lines.
* Parabens and Alkyl hydroxyl benzoate preservatives – true mineral makeup is inert and needs no preservatives.
* Corn starch and rice powder – cheap fillers, not minerals.
* Dyes – often coal tar derivatives.
